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Lesser Fat-tailed Jerboa | spring squill |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Plantae (Plants)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Liliopsida (Monocots) |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Asparagales (Asparagales) |
| Family | Dipodidae | Asparagaceae |
| Genus | Pygeretmus | Scilla |
| Species | Pygeretmus platyurus | Scilla verna |
